"The objective of this publication is the identification of at least 50 carcinogens that are relevant for workers' exposure via inhalation at a considerable number of workplaces in Europe and thus, for which a Binding Occupational Exposure Limits (BOEL) under the Carcinogens and Mutagens Directive (CMD) might be suggested."
